Type Insights

The food and beverage metal cans market is primarily segmented by the type of metal used, with aluminum and steel being the two dominant materials. Aluminum cans are overwhelmingly preferred for beverage packaging, especially for carbonated soft drinks, beer, and energy drinks, due to their lightweight nature, excellent malleability, and high recyclability. They are also non-corrosive and provide a superior barrier against light and oxygen. Steel cans, often tinplate or tin-free steel, are predominantly used for food packaging, including vegetables, fruits, soups, pet food, and ready meals. Steel offers exceptional strength and durability, making it ideal for products that require robust packaging and potentially vacuum sealing. The choice between aluminum and steel is influenced by factors such as the product's characteristics, cost considerations, sustainability goals, and end-user requirements. Both material segments are subject to ongoing innovation aimed at reducing material weight (lightweighting) without compromising integrity and increasing the percentage of recycled content to improve the environmental profile of the packaging.

Application Insights

The application of metal cans spans across a diverse spectrum within the food and beverage industry, each with specific requirements. In the food sector, metal cans are essential for packaging non-perishable and semi-perishable goods. This includes canned fruits and vegetables, which rely on the can's hermetic seal for preservation; seafood and meat products, which require sturdy packaging; and ready-to-eat meals, soups, and sauces. The beverage segment represents a massive application area, with metal cans being the format of choice for a vast array of drinks. This encompasses carbonated soft drinks, where the can must withstand internal pressure; alcoholic beverages like beer and pre-mixed cocktails; and non-carbonated drinks such as juices, nectars, and energy drinks. The growth in craft beer and specialty beverages has further driven demand for distinctive can designs. Additionally, newer applications are emerging, including packaging for premium coffee, nutritional supplements, and liquid baby food, demonstrating the versatility and adaptability of metal can packaging.

What are the different types of metal used in food and beverage cans?

The two primary metals used are aluminum and steel. Aluminum is predominantly used for beverage cans due to its lightweight and high recyclability, while steel, often tin-coated, is commonly used for food cans because of its strength and ability to withstand heat processing.

How are metal cans recycled?

Metal cans are highly recyclable. The process typically involves collection, sorting using magnets to separate ferrous steel from non-ferrous aluminum, cleaning, and then melting them down in a furnace. The molten metal is reformed into ingots or sheets to be manufactured into new products, including new cans, in a closed-loop process.

What are the advantages of using metal cans for packaging?

Metal cans offer superior protection against light, oxygen, and moisture, ensuring product safety and extending shelf life. They are extremely durable, tamper-evident, and provide an excellent surface for printing and branding. Furthermore, they are infinitely recyclable without loss of quality, making them a highly sustainable packaging option.
